  • Publication number: 20140172864
    Abstract: Health-related information is gathered from a variety of sources, and organized in a platform that is context aware. The health data is correlated and displayed using visualization tools including timelines, tasks or graphical images. Health data input sources can include healthcare providers, users, lab reports, and typically any entity that develops health related data. The health data is categorized, analyzed and processed according to individualized or context-oriented algorithms. The health data can be correlated with various contexts via users, curators, automated systems and other organizing tools. A user can view health data in relation to progress, trends and contextual data that is derived from the correlations.

  • Publication number: 20130238649
    Abstract: Information is organized according to context to manage large amounts of data with a useful result. Schema definitions and other structure-defining components can be defined by curators or individuals to organize information according to context, and permit presentation of the context in the form of a mapping. The map topology can also be defined by curators and individuals for forming a visual map of the context-oriented data. Such visual maps can embed applications that can use the context-oriented data as input to expand the usefulness of the context-organized data. A repository can store relationships between the contexts as established by the schema, as well as data and data structures related to linking applications or contexts in accordance with curation activity. The resulting visual map is searchable, filterable and browseable to permit useful data insights to be annunciated.

  • Patent number: 7350209
    Abstract: An improved method and system for complex and integrated application performance management which tracks end-to-end computer resource consumption of a first business application workflow in an enterprise system. The first business application workflow may include a plurality of components. The plurality of components may further include one or more component types. A second or subsequent business application workflow may be embedded or linked as a component of the first business application workflow. Resource usage information of the plurality of components (including resource usage information of underlying units of work of the plurality of components) may be correlated to determine cumulative resource usage information for the first business application workflow. The resource usage information may be displayed in a graphical user interface.

  • Publication number: 20040059789
    Abstract: A method and system for tracking messages in an electronic mail messaging system. The electronic mail messaging system includes a plurality of electronic mail servers, wherein each respective electronic mail server includes message tracking software that logs message information regarding messages transferred through the respective electronic mail server. For example, the electronic mail messaging system may be the Microsoft Exchange Messaging System.
